Flavor and Culinary Uses

Egg Curry Masala has a warm, aromatic, and slightly spicy flavor with hints of coriander, cumin, chili, turmeric, and garam masala. It blends seamlessly into gravies, sauces, and marinades, adding depth and richness to egg dishes.

Popular uses include:

  • Egg Curries: Adds authentic Indian flavor to simple or rich egg gravies.
  • Masala Omelets: Sprinkled in beaten eggs for a zesty, aromatic omelet.
  • Scrambled Eggs: Enhances flavor for breakfast or light meals.
  • Egg Bhurji: Used in spiced scrambled egg dishes with onions, tomatoes, and coriander.
  • Egg Sandwiches or Wraps: Mixed with mayonnaise or yogurt-based spreads to add spice.

Cooking tip: Add Egg Curry Masala while cooking the gravy or in beaten eggs to allow the spices to fully infuse.

Recipes to Try

  • Classic Egg Curry: Sauté onions, tomatoes, and spices, add boiled eggs, and simmer in a flavorful gravy.
  • Masala Omelet: Whisk eggs with a pinch of Egg Curry Masala, onions, green chilies, and coriander, then cook for a spiced omelet.
  • Egg Bhurji (Spiced Scrambled Eggs): Cook scrambled eggs with tomatoes, onions, and Egg Curry Masala for breakfast or snacks.
  • Egg Sandwich Spread: Mix boiled, mashed eggs with yogurt, Egg Curry Masala, and fresh herbs for flavorful sandwiches.
  • Egg Pulao: Add Egg Curry Masala to sautéed rice with vegetables and boiled eggs for a quick, aromatic meal.

Storage and Tips

  • Store in an airtight container away from moisture and sunlight to preserve aroma and potency.
  • Use moderate quantities; Egg Curry Masala is potent, so a little goes a long way.
  • Combine with fresh coriander or a squeeze of lemon for extra flavor.
  • Ideal for gravy-based egg dishes, scrambled eggs, or spiced omelets.
